Sigourney Weaver Discusses Her Involvement With The AVATAR Sequels

The actress says that she has read early drafts for both sequels to James Cameron's smash hit sci-fi film Avatar, while also confirming that she'll be in both of them.

Speaking with Bad Taste, actress Sigourney Weaver talks about her involvement with the upcoming sequels to Avatar, the 2009 sci-fi film directed by James Cameron which is now the highest grossing film of all time. Originally confirmed by Cameron himself that Weaver will return for the first sequel, the actress also confirmed that she'll reprise her role of 'Grace Augustine' in both follow-ups, while also saying that she's read early drafts for the sequels. She also comments on what the sequels will explore, in addition to when Cameron will begin filming.

"I read early versions of the script, but I can not say anything else James Cameron comes here and kills me. I can say that I’ll be in both, we will turn them one after another and explore worlds that were not touched in the first episode… What is certain is that Cameron will begin filming in the new Avatar only after going underwater in a submarine that will build special purpose. I think it should go up to the Mariana Trench. Having put his hand on the Titanic for the 3D version has given him many ideas for narrative Avatar."
